The global Hyperimmune Globulin Injection market size is predicted to grow from US$ 2283 million in 2025 to US$ 3362 million in 2031; it is expected to grow at a CAGR of 6.7% from 2025 to 2031.
Hyperimmune Globulin is a highly concentrated immunoglobulin containing high levels of specific antibodies used for passive immunotherapy. It is usually extracted from the plasma of recovered patients who have been infected with a specific pathogen, so these people have produced high levels of antibodies against the pathogen.
Hyperimmune globulin is similar to intravenous immunoglobulin (IVIG) except that it is prepared from the plasma of donors with high titers of antibody against a specific organism or antigen. Some agents against which hyperimmune globulins are available include hepatitis B, rabies, tetanus toxin, varicella-zoster, etc. Administration of hyperimmune globulin provides "passive" immunity to the patient against an agent. This is in contrast to vaccines that provide "active" immunity. However, vaccines take much longer to achieve that purpose while hyperimmune globulin provides instant "passive" short-lived immunity. Hyperimmune globulin may have serious side effects, thus usage is taken very seriously.
The human plasma-based hyperimmune preparation market is driven by the increasing demand for effective treatments against specific infectious diseases and other medical conditions. Hyperimmune preparations are derived from the plasma of individuals who have recovered from a particular infection or have been vaccinated against a specific pathogen. These preparations contain high levels of antibodies targeting the specific pathogen or antigen, making them valuable for passive immunization in individuals at risk or currently affected by the same disease. The growing prevalence of infectious diseases, such as COVID-19, and the need for rapid and targeted therapeutic solutions have fueled market growth. Moreover, advancements in plasma fractionation and purification technologies have improved the production and safety of hyperimmune preparations. However, the market also faces challenges, including the complexity of large-scale plasma collection and processing, ensuring consistent antibody levels in the preparations, and maintaining a robust supply chain to meet demand during disease outbreaks or pandemics. Additionally, regulatory considerations and the need for stringent safety and quality standards are crucial challenges for manufacturers.
